This petition is filed by the petitioners/appellants to amend the cause title in the above Writ Appeal.
2. Heard Mrs.Hema Muralikrishnan, learned Senior Standing Counsel appearing for the petitioners/appellants, who submitted that M/s.Cairn India Ltd. took over the respondent concern viz., M/s.Cairn Energy India Pvt. Ltd. vide scheme of amalgamation sanctioned by the Bombay High Court in Company Petition No.155 of 2010 dated 22.06.2010 and thereafter, M/s.Cairn India Ltd. has been merged into “M/s.Vedanta Ltd.”, by order dated 23.03.2017 passed by the NLCT, Mumbai. Owing to the said merger, the respondent's jurisdictional assessing officer would be “The Assistant Commissioner of Income Tax, Circle 25(1), CR Building, I.P. Estate, New Delhi”. Accordingly, the name of the respondent and the appellant in this petition needs to be amended.
3. In view of the above, this petition is ordered as prayed for.
4. Registry is directed to carry out the necessary amendment in the case papers, with respect to the cause title.
